03 2017 档案

摘要:今天在看相应的javascript书籍时,遇到了typeof和instanceof的问题,一直不太懂,特地查资料总结如下: JavaScript 中 typeof 和 instanceof 常用来判断是什么类型的。但它们之间还是有区别的: typeof typeof 是一个一元运算,放在一个运算数之 阅读全文
posted @ 2017-03-30 15:28 海_哥_哥 阅读(360) 评论(0) 推荐(0)
摘要:初级前端 主要学习三个部分:HTML,CSS,JavaScript 一、html + css部分: 这部分特别简单,到网上搜资料,书籍视频非常多。css中盒子模型,流动,block,inline,层叠,样式优先级等这些自学起来也是非常容易。最后再深入了解下浏览器差异性,ie9以下兼容简单了解就行了, 阅读全文
posted @ 2017-03-17 09:58 海_哥_哥 阅读(204) 评论(0) 推荐(0)
该文被密码保护。
posted @ 2017-03-12 20:20 海_哥_哥 阅读(0) 评论(0) 推荐(0)
该文被密码保护。
posted @ 2017-03-12 19:35 海_哥_哥 阅读(1) 评论(0) 推荐(0)
该文被密码保护。
posted @ 2017-03-12 19:23 海_哥_哥 阅读(1) 评论(0) 推荐(0)
该文被密码保护。
posted @ 2017-03-12 17:25 海_哥_哥 阅读(1) 评论(0) 推荐(0)
摘要:前言 本文是我学习JavaScript过程中收集与整理的一些易错知识点,将分别从变量作用域,类型比较,this指向,函数参数,闭包问题及对象拷贝与赋值这6个方面进行由浅入深的介绍和讲解,其中也涉及了一些ES6的知识点。 JavaScript知识点 1.变量作用域 上方的函数作用域中声明并赋值了a,且 阅读全文
posted @ 2017-03-12 15:04 海_哥_哥 阅读(138) 评论(0) 推荐(0)
摘要:本文根据Github公开API,抓取了地址显示China的用户,根据粉丝关注做了一个排名,分析前一百名的用户属性,剖析这些活跃在技术社区的牛人到底是何许人也! Github中国区前一百名城市分布,令人比较意外的是IT重镇深圳和广州居然和北上杭差距那么大!(其中China表示没有注明具体城市用户) G 阅读全文
posted @ 2017-03-12 13:51 海_哥_哥 阅读(397) 评论(0) 推荐(0)
摘要:在网上找到一个有关JavaScript的面试题,特整理如下: 答案是: 此题是综合之前的开发经验以及遇到的JS各种坑汇集而成。此题涉及的知识点众多,包括变量定义提升、this指针指向、运算符优先级、原型、继承、全局变量污染、对象属性及原型属性优先级等等。 此题包含7小问,分别说下。 第一问 先看此题 阅读全文
posted @ 2017-03-11 14:53 海_哥_哥 阅读(1728) 评论(0) 推荐(1)
摘要:Chrome的简洁、快速吸引了无数人,它的启动速度、页面解析速度都很快,同时得益于Google V8的快速,Javascript执行速度也飞快。而且它对HTML5和CSS3的支持也完善,html类的富客户端应用Chrome上无论是流畅性还是呈现的效果,都是比较出色的,这对于开发者,特别是对于那些喜欢 阅读全文
posted @ 2017-03-10 17:49 海_哥_哥 阅读(3687) 评论(0) 推荐(0)
摘要:孔子说:工欲善其事,必先利其器。 老子说:孔子说的对。 针对前端开发人员,谷歌浏览器的好处自然不言而喻,其强大的调试工具更是提供了很多便利,现将开发工具常用的快捷键整理如下,欢迎交流。 本页介绍 Chrome DevTools 中所有键盘快捷键的参考信息。一些快捷键全局可用,而其他快捷键会特定于单一 阅读全文
posted @ 2017-03-10 17:29 海_哥_哥 阅读(8069) 评论(0) 推荐(0)
该文被密码保护。
posted @ 2017-03-10 15:08 海_哥_哥 阅读(2) 评论(0) 推荐(0)
摘要:万物复苏,春意盎然。 在疲倦的时候,读读诗,日子会变得漂亮些。 ​ 1.《从前慢》(木心) 记得早先少年时 大家诚诚恳恳 说一句,是一句 清早上火车站 长街黑暗无行人 卖豆浆的小店冒着热气 从前的日色变得慢 车,马,邮件都慢 一生只够爱一个人 从前的锁也好看 钥匙精美有样子 你锁了,人家就懂了 这首 阅读全文
posted @ 2017-03-04 12:36 海_哥_哥 阅读(165228) 评论(0) 推荐(0)
摘要:请相信:优秀是一种习惯。 01.接地气。鄙人长期在外读书,回家乡后发现与亲朋与曾经好友脱节了,以致于都长期躲在家中,若无要紧事绝不联系,说白了就是不接地气。所以要迈出家门,聊,喝,干活,别怕尴尬。
02.定期整理、清扫书桌。
03.每次到一个地方旅行,给自己和朋友寄一张明信片。(个人习惯而已)
04 阅读全文
posted @ 2017-03-04 10:40 海_哥_哥 阅读(289) 评论(0) 推荐(0)
摘要:程序员从小白到软件开发工程师、再到架构师、CTO,除了需要精通各种技术,还得掌握一些沟通技巧,团队协作能力等等,本文分享了18条对程序员非常有好处的忠告,在你的职业成长道路上,祝你一臂之力。 想清楚,写清楚,说清楚,才是真正的清楚! 多花点时间沟通清楚需求,才能把握正确方向! 修复需求错误的成本是代 阅读全文
posted @ 2017-03-04 09:57 海_哥_哥 阅读(190) 评论(0) 推荐(0)
摘要:上一篇分析了互联网的总体构思,从下至上,每一层协议的设计思想。 这是从设计者的角度看问题,今天我想切换到用户的角度,看看用户是如何从上至下,与这些协议互动的。 互联网协议入门(二) 作者:阮一峰 (接上文) 七、一个小结 先对前面的内容,做一个小结。 我们已经知道,网络通信就是交换数据包。电脑A向电 阅读全文
posted @ 2017-03-03 10:33 海_哥_哥 阅读(112) 评论(0) 推荐(0)
摘要:我们每天使用互联网,你是否想过,它是如何实现的? 全世界几十亿台电脑,连接在一起,两两通信。上海的某一块网卡送出信号,洛杉矶的另一块网卡居然就收到了,两者实际上根本不知道对方的物理位置,你不觉得这是很神奇的事情吗? 互联网的核心是一系列协议,总称为"互联网协议"(Internet Protocol 阅读全文
posted @ 2017-03-03 10:18 海_哥_哥 阅读(122) 评论(0) 推荐(0)
摘要:网页制作中规范使用DIV+CSS命名规则,可以改善优化功效特别是团队合作时候可以提供合作制作效率, 我们开发DIV+CSS网页(Xhtml)时候,比较困惑和纠结的事就是CSS命名,特别是新手不知道什么地方该如何命名,怎样命名才是好的方法。 一、命名规则说明: 1)、所有的命名最好都小写2)、属性的值 阅读全文
posted @ 2017-03-02 13:43 海_哥_哥 阅读(162) 评论(0) 推荐(0)
摘要:this是Javascript语言的一个关键字。 它代表函数运行时,自动生成的一个内部对象,只能在函数内部使用。比如, 随着函数使用场合的不同,this的值会发生变化。但是有一个总的原则,那就是this指的是,调用函数的那个对象。 下面分四种情况,详细讨论this的用法。 情况一:纯粹的函数调用 这 阅读全文
posted @ 2017-03-02 13:30 海_哥_哥 阅读(159) 评论(0) 推荐(0)
摘要:文件路径 文件路径就是文件在电脑(服务器)中的位置,表示文件路径的方式有两种:相对路径和绝对路径。 路径标识: “.”和“..”常与“/”结合使用表示各个路径层次: 相对路径(Relative Path) 相对路径就是指由这个文件所在的路径引起的跟其它文件(或文件夹)的路径关系。使用相对路径可以为我 阅读全文
posted @ 2017-03-02 13:20 海_哥_哥 阅读(201) 评论(0) 推荐(0)
摘要:转:我和很多人交流过一个有趣的现象,那就是刚毕业到30岁这段时间,会觉得时间过得很慢,总觉得自己还很年轻,但是一旦过了30岁,时间就如白驹过隙,一年又一年飞逝而过。 我自己也是,眼瞅着毕业快15年了,15年间从一个刚毕业的菜鸟,成长为技术骨干,做到架构师的职位,回头看看,当年听取亲戚的一句话,误入计 阅读全文
posted @ 2017-03-02 10:53 海_哥_哥 阅读(540) 评论(0) 推荐(0)
摘要:对于前端开发人员,常常需要登录一些网站帮助我们进行开发。先将自己常用的一些网站整理如下(后续还要添加): 精灵图片网站 http://www.spritecow.com/ Animate.css动画效果 https://daneden.github.io/animate.css/ 使用介绍:http 阅读全文
posted @ 2017-03-02 10:46 海_哥_哥 阅读(974) 评论(0) 推荐(0)
摘要:学习javascript分几个阶段,没入门,入门初学者,中级水平,高级水平,ppt水平。 1,没入门的如何学习? 我当初是先学jquery,有css和html基础,有css基础看jq的语法很简单,就是选择符,jq的api懂高中英语就够了,猜也猜的出来意思,然后下载基本jq的chm手册,对着挨个看一遍 阅读全文
posted @ 2017-03-02 10:03 海_哥_哥 阅读(265) 评论(0) 推荐(0)
摘要:闭包(closure)是Javascript语言的一个难点,也是它的特色,很多高级应用都要依靠闭包实现。 下面是我在网上通过学习阮一峰老师的笔记,感觉总结很不错,特记录于此。 一、变量的作用域 要理解闭包,首先必须理解Javascript特殊的变量作用域。 变量的作用域无非就是两种:全局变量和局部变 阅读全文
posted @ 2017-03-01 18:27 海_哥_哥 阅读(211) 评论(0) 推荐(0)
摘要:首先先看代码: html代码部分: 对应的JS的代码部分: 上面当我们在ul li遍历时,点击每一个li标签,往往取不到对应的下角标,在控制台打印出来的都是最后一个的值6。 为什么会产生这样的问题呢? 解决方案一: JS方法 解决方案二: jquery方法 上面记得别忘了引入jQuery框架。 解决 阅读全文
posted @ 2017-03-01 16:36 海_哥_哥 阅读(54471) 评论(1) 推荐(1)
摘要:冒泡事件就是点击子节点,会向上触发父节点,祖先节点的点击事件。 下面是html代码部分: <body> <div id="content"> 外层div元素 <span>内层span元素</span> 外层div元素 </div> <div id="msg"></div> </body> 对应的jQ 阅读全文
posted @ 2017-03-01 15:18 海_哥_哥 阅读(349) 评论(0) 推荐(0)